Preventing Tax-Return Errors with Stock Comp and Stock Sales

myStockOptions.com

Mar. 3, 2022
On-Demand
Webinar

Tax-return reporting has changed yet again for the 2022 tax season. This tax season brings more risk than ever for expensive mistakes with tax returns involving stock compensation, including cost-basis reporting for stock sales.

Register for this lively educational webinar on tax-return topics for stock comp. Sharpen your knowledge of the rules of tax-return reporting for stock options, restricted stock/RSUs, ESPPs, and sales of company shares. Learn from experienced tax experts how to avoid the common mistakes that can lead to tax overpayments or unwanted IRS attention. Plus, get special insights from case studies on how to use information in tax returns to create better financial plans.

Featuring leading financial advisors, one a CPA and the other an Enrolled Agent, this 100-minute webinar will be moderated by Bruce Brumberg, JD, the editor-in-chief and co-founder of myStockOptions and a Forbes.com contributor.

Topics covered include:

  • Review of tax treatment for equity comp
  • Changes in tax-return reporting that apply to stock comp
  • Errors with cost-basis reporting that can lead to overpaying capital gains tax
  • Key forms needed to report income and stock sales on IRS Form 1040, Form 8949, and Schedule D
  • Avoiding double-counting of W-2 income from options, restricted stock/RSUs, and dividends
  • Ensuring AMT from ISO exercises is reported and any AMT credit is used (and what to do if it isn’t)
  • Preventing inaccurate calculation of ESPP income
  • Special issues with wash sales and share identification to reduce capital gains
  • Preventing painful tax-return mistakes with sell-to-cover exercises and RSU share withholding
  • Checklist for reviewing tax returns before filing
  • Using information on the tax return to prepare better financial plans
